Esa Kataja 4ce189d1e4 Merge the log and history into one page, group dishes by category
Kirjaa and Historia were two views of the same thing: every history row was
already a link back into the logger, and the logger had a day switcher. They
are now one page — the day being logged on top, history underneath, each row
loading its day into the logger above. Two tabs instead of three.

That also closed a gap. On an already-logged day there was no way to swap to
a different dish; "Muokkaa" only reopened the sides for the same one. It now
opens the board, so changing a dish and choosing one for the first time are
the same path.

Dishes are grouped by category on both screens, with Sekalaiset collecting
the ones covering more than one. That group is derived from the stored set
rather than being a fifth category, so a single Tortillat still satisfies
meat, chicken, fish and vegetarian at once when the §8.1 suggester arrives.

The two screens sort differently on purpose. The log board keeps frequency
then name inside each group, so favourites surface without wandering between
categories as counts change. The catalog sorts by name, because there you are
hunting a specific dish to edit rather than picking one to eat. groupDishes
preserves the order it is handed; the caller decides which it wants.

Ruoat is renamed Ruuat throughout, label and route both.
